Cat6a FTP Keystone Jack
The Giganet Cat6a FTP Keystone jack provides 10 Gigabit Ethernet support for high-bandwidth infrastructure projects. This shielded module utilizes a zinc-alloy housing to prevent electromagnetic interference. Consequently, it maintains signal integrity in environments with high cable density. The component complies with ISO/IEC 11801 and ANSI/TIA-568-C.2 standards. It supports frequencies up to 500MHz. Therefore, it is suitable for data centers and enterprise backbones. The internal architecture features gold-plated contacts. This plating prevents oxidation and ensures low contact resistance. Additionally, the toolless termination design reduces installation time. It accepts 22 AWG to 26 AWG solid copper conductors. The 180-degree configuration allows for efficient cable management within wall plates or patch panels.

Specifications
| Feature | Specification |
|---|---|
| Category | Cat6a (Augmented Category 6) |
| Shielding Type | FTP (Foiled Twisted Pair) |
| Housing Material | Zinc Alloy Die-Cast |
| Bandwidth | 500 MHz |
| Data Rate | 10 Gbps |
| Termination Type | Toolless 180-Degree |
| Wire Gauge Support | 22 – 26 AWG Solid |
| Contact Plating | 50μ” Gold over Nickel |
